ST7FLITE39F2M6 Microcontroller from STMicroelectronics
The ST7FLITE39F2M6 is a versatile and cost-effective 8-bit microcontroller from STMicroelectronics, designed to deliver high performance and reliability for a wide range of applications. This microcontroller is part of the ST7 family, which is renowned for its robust architecture, rich feature set, and ease of use, making it an ideal choice for both beginners and experienced developers alike.
At the heart of the ST7FLITE39F2M6 is a high-density non-volatile memory, boasting 8 Kbytes of Flash program memory that is both read-while-write and in-circuit programmable. This allows for a flexible and convenient update process, even while the microcontroller is embedded in its application. Additionally, 128 bytes of true EEPROM memory provide data storage that can withstand up to 100,000 write/erase cycles, ensuring data integrity and longevity.
The device operates at a voltage range of 3.0V to 5.5V, which makes it suitable for a variety of power environments, and it features a 10-bit ADC (Analog-to-Digital Converter) with up to 5 multiplexed channels. This allows for precise sensor signal acquisition and processing, which is crucial for applications requiring analog input conversion.
The ST7FLITE39F2M6 includes a range of timers, including an 8-bit timer with PWM (Pulse Width Modulation) capability and a 16-bit timer, which can be used for more complex timing and control operations. The microcontroller also supports an SPI (Serial Peripheral Interface) for high-speed data transfer and synchronous serial communication, enhancing its connectivity options.
With up to 10 I/O (Input/Output) pins, the ST7FLITE39F2M6 provides ample flexibility for interfacing with external devices and peripherals. Its clock oscillator options include an external clock, an internal RC oscillator, and an optional PLL (Phase-Locked Loop) for frequency multiplication, offering a range of clocking choices to suit various application needs.
For security and system integrity, the microcontroller features an in-application programming and in-circuit programming capabilities, along with a low-voltage detector for safe operation during power transitions. Its Auto Wake-Up feature from halt mode reduces overall power consumption, making it an energy-efficient choice for battery-operated devices.
